Transaction 4c69c407175203cfe33cf976d973f78426db7df784236156266e6379e406aa81
1 Input
1 Output
-
4c69c407175203cfe33cf976d973f78426db7df784236156266e6379e406aa81:0
- value
- 1978583
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 95d1497b07151788b884992fa3791de1cd0b0fce OP_EQUAL
- address
- 3FMBKeLN8raQ8DZfhDjNgXFoVVbVsAkSwj